BioWare takes a jab at Gears of War

Posted By | On 08th, Jul. 2011

When BioWare was talking about how you simply won’t walk into a room in Mass Effect 3, see some cover and know there’s a fight coming, they took a jab at legendary third person cover based shooter series Gears of War.

While talking with Xbox world 360 (thanks, CVG!), senior environment artist Don Arceta said, “You play a game like Gears of War and they just have sandbags everywhere, and we really don’t want to do that.

“We really want to get away from arbitrary things placed just for the sake of gameplay.”

About cover placement in Mass Effect 3, he said: “We have a lot more integrated cover, so you don’t walk into a room and immediately know there’s going to be a combat there.

It’s about making these spaces feel natural and not forced. It shouldn’t ever feel forced, by gameplay or art – it really should be this perfect marriage.”

Noel Lukasewich, the other senior environment artist pitched in with his own comments: “Yeah, you don’t want to walk through a room and go, ‘okay nothing’s going to happen here. There’s no cover for me here,’ and then you walk around the next corner and you just see a sea of these chest-high things – you basically see the fight ahead.”
